Simple Homemade Olive Oil and Garlic Ear Drop Recipe
This is a popular home preparation that focuses on softening and comfort. Always prioritize safety and use warm (body temperature) drops.
Ingredients (makes enough for several uses):
2–3 fresh garlic cloves (organic if possible)
1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il
Small glass jar with lid
Dropper bottle (clean and sterilized)
Cheesecloth or fine strainer
Step-by-Step Instructions:
Peel and lightly crush the garlic cloves to release their natural compounds.
Warm the olive oil gently in a small pan over low heat (do not boil).
Add the crushed garlic to the warm oil and let it steep for 20–30 minutes, stirring occasionally.
